pre points adjustment (not counting phx, because i can't be arsed), Tie swarm showed up 20 times, for reference, 1374 lists were played, or 561 imperial lists. this is for major events (nationals, system opens). 3 made cut in nationals (2 in spanish, 1 at french). That'a 3.5% of imperial lists or 1.4% overall.

Regardless of local metas, they weren't being played in large events and we don't have any data yet to say otherwise. Also the xwing meta is conservative. If it makes some good showings at regionals there will be an uptick in play. No one wants to be the one to spend the time to figure out if it's good, they want someone else to do it for them.
